Patna:
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ath declared on Tuesday that the National Democratic Alliance's victory in Bihar assembly elections would "eliminate all symbols of slavery," announcing plans to rename Mohiuddinnagar, a block in Samastipur district, as "Mohan Nagar."
During his intensive campaign tour on the final day before the first phase of polling, the BJP leader addressed a rally in Mohiuddinnagar constituency, making this significant announcement.
"I encourage all brothers and sisters to support renaming Mohiuddinnagar as Mohan Nagar. It is entirely feasible. We must abandon all reminders of colonial subjugation. We implemented similar changes in Uttar Pradesh, where Faizabad became Ayodhya and Allahabad was renamed Prayagraj," stated Adityanath.
"When determined leaders assume office, they act according to their principles, whether creating employment opportunities for youth or safeguarding cultural heritage," asserted Yogi, who also serves as head priest of the Gorakshdham shrine in Gorakhpur.
The BJP has nominated incumbent MLA Rajesh Kumar Singh for the Mohiuddinnagar constituency, where his main opponent is RJD's Ejya Yadav, who won the seat in 2015 but failed to maintain it in the subsequent election.
Bihar BJP leaders have been advocating for some time that locations with names rooted in Indo-Islamic cultural fusion should be renamed.
However, this approach has met with disapproval from Chief Minister Nitish Kumar, president of the JD(U), who expressed strong opposition when BJP leaders suggested several months ago that Bakhtiyarpur, his birthplace near Patna, should be renamed "Nitish Nagar."
